Business ethics are the moral principles and values that guide how a company behaves. It´s a way for distinguishing if something is right or wrong.

Since any business is part of a community (or several communities in case of big corporations) its decisions are judged by the community. Customers don´t tolerate flagrant unethical business behavior, no matter what excuse.

Customers like businesses that show ethical values. That is why some corporations try to present themselves as ecological or caring about their community.

Comparative advantage is when a country produces a product at a lower opportunity cost when compared with its trading partners.

Absolute advantage is when a country produces more quantities of goods and services than its trading partners.

A country can still have comparative advantage in production if opportunity cost is increasing once it's opportunity cost doesn't become greater than that of its trading partners.

A country can have comparative advantage without having absolute advantage.
